Team News:

The Guyana Amazon Warriors are currently at the top of the Caribbean Premier League (CPL) table after their comprehensive victory against the Jamaica Tallawahs. After putting the Tallawahs to bat first, the Warriors bowled superbly to restrict Chris Gayle and co. to a total of 100 with Veerasammy Permaul being the pick of the bowlers. Although they lost 2 wickets for just 11 runs, the Warriors chased the target with 7 wickets and 2 overs to spare. Chris Lynn top scored for the Warriors with an unbeaten 39.

On the other hand, St Kitts and Nevis Patriots were beaten in their previous game by the Barbados Tridents by 7 wickets. The Patriots chose to bat first after winning the toss and got off to a shaky start after losing Simmons, du Plessis, and Smuts early in the game. Evin Lewis top-scored with 50 and propelled the Patriots to a score of 162 before the Tridents chased down the target with the help of AB de Villiers and Shoaib Malik.

Probable Playing XI:

Guyana Amazon Warriors

Batsmen:

Continuing to open with the combination of Dwayne Smith and Martin Guptill, the pair could only manage to put 10 runs together in their previous match. While Smith has already registered a fifty in this season, skipper Guptill is still struggling to find form with the bat and will need to start performing for the Warriors, giving them the start they require at the top of the order. Aussie batsman Chris Lynn has played beautifully in his last 2 games and will be the key player for the Warriors. Jason Mohammed has been good for the Warriors, playing the supportive role in the middle0order and providing much-needed stability in the team. Wicket-keeper Anthony Bramble played a useful knock of 27 from just 18 deliveries, guiding the Warriors to a victory against the Tallawahs.

All-rounders:

West Indies all-rounder Rayad Emrit is turning out to be extremely useful in the bowling department for the Warriors. Emrit picked up a couple of wickets and conceded just 17 runs in the 3 overs that he bowled. The Warriors also have Chris Barnwell as another all-rounder in the squad for his medium-fast bowling.

Bowlers:

Sohail Tanvir has been leading the bowling attack for the Warriors and also played a crucial role in their victory against the Tallawahs. Tanvir bowled 3 overs and picked up 2 wickets, conceding just 11 runs. Tanvir is currently the leading wicket-taker in this season so far with 8 wickets and has a fantastic economy rate of 4.7 runs per over. Veerasammy Permaul was the Man of the Match in the previous game for his performance of 3 wickets in 4 overs while conceding 20 runs. Leg-spinner Adam Zampa has been consistently bowling well for the Warriors, picking up 2 wickets in his 4 overs and conceding 26 runs.

Probable XI: Dwayne Smith, Martin Guptill (captain), Chris Lynn, Jason Mohammed, Anthony Bramble (wicket-keeper), Rayad Emrit, Chris Barnwell, Steven Jacobs, Sohail Tanvir, Veerasammy Permaul, Adam Zampa.


St Kitts and Nevis Patriots

Batsmen:

West Indies opener Lendl Simmons has not exactly had a great start to this season with a high score of 30 so far. Evin Lewis scored at a strike-rate of 151 against the Tridents which included a couple of sixes and five boundaries. Lewis has 139 runs so far in 4 appearances with a couple of half-centuries to his name. Skipper Faf du Plessis still hasn’t found his touch with the bat and has scored 74 runs in 4 games. Wicket-keeper Devon Thomas has been the surprise package for the Patriots with his consistent batting performances, scoring at a strike-rate of 194 this season.

All-rounders:

The Warriors have the luxury of choosing from 4 all-rounders in their team. Jonathan Carter came good against the Tridents where he played a responsible knock of 41. Carlos Brathwaite is an useful player to bat lower down the order and can smack a few sixes. With the Sri Lankan Thisara Perera and JJ Smuts also in the team, the Warriors have depth in their batting department and that will provide problems for the opposition.

Bowlers:

Seamer Krishmar Santokie has been bowling well for the Warriors and has picked up 2 wickets in 4 matches. Spinners Samuel Badree and Tabraiz Shamsi had an off game against the Tridents in their previous game but have been reasonably good for the Warriors in this season.

Probable XI: Lendl Simmons, Evin Lewis, Faf du Plessis (captain), Devon Thomas (wicket-keeper), Jonathan Carter, Carlos Brathwaite, JJ Smuts, Thisara Perera, Krishmar Santokie, Samuel Badree, Tabraiz Shamsi.


Prediction: Both teams look evenly matched and the batsmen will most likely decide the fate of this game.
